1943 WARFARE
MORE SEVERE ORDEAL OTTAWA. Feb. 22. Mr Mackenzie King in a speech at the Trades and Labour Congress said 1943 will be a more severe ordeal than any previous stage of the war. “We now feel.” he said. “that the power against tlie Axis is evenly matched, but it is doubtful if we can say more. The Canadian Armed Forces abroad will shortly face much more intense warfare.”
